Output 8865cece631239f59fc6c508c70d76a183d44725c8243eea111827412087896b:2

value
5000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84eb1ff69e8fc002165d10561c143c263112dc44 OP_EQUAL
address
3DopndJu58ndzAYUprLwfJHQA7Vro2UUZg
transaction
8865cece631239f59fc6c508c70d76a183d44725c8243eea111827412087896b
spent
true